Disney completes takeover of 21st Century Fox in £54 billion deal

Walt Disney Company has completed a historic takeover deal of 21st Century Fox, worth a mammoth £53.7 billion ($71.3 billion).

The huge deal will now see Fox’s entertainment assets now being moved under the Disney umbrella, including its film and TV studios, TV networks – FX, National Geographic and Star India.

Furthermore, Disney also increased its 30% stake in streaming service, Hulu, giving it majority stake. Meanwhile, Disney will be launching its own rival to Netflix later this year.

“This is an extraordinary and historic moment for us—one that will create significant long-term value for our company and our shareholders,” said Robert A. Iger, Chairman and Chief Executive Officer, The Walt Disney Company.

He added, “Combining Disney’s and 21st Century Fox’s wealth of creative content and proven talent creates the preeminent global entertainment company, well positioned to lead in an incredibly dynamic and transformative era.”
